3.1 C
New York
Tuesday, January 14, 2025

AI that codes sooner than you possibly can say “Syntax error”


Codestral 25.01 is right here and it’s a vital replace for builders. Constructing on the success of Codestral 2405 22B, this newest model incorporates a extra environment friendly structure and an improved tokenizer, making it roughly twice as quick. Whether or not you are working in Python, SQL, or different languages, Codestral 25.01 delivers sooner, extra correct outcomes, serving to streamline duties like code completion, debugging, and take a look at era. It is a sensible step ahead for builders trying to work smarter and save time.

What’s new in Codestral 25.01?

Codestral 25.01 has a renewed structure and a wiser tokenizer; This mannequin generates and completes code roughly 2 instances sooner than its predecessor. Whether or not you are working in Python, SQL, and even Bash (sure, it handles that too), Codestral 25.01 gives unmatched pace and accuracy. It is also optimized for fill-in-between (FIM) duties, making it the last word coding companion for builders who need to work smarter, not more durable.

Benchmarks: Codestral 25.01 vs. the competitors

Let’s get into the guts of the matter. Codestral 25.01 has been in comparison with the very best parameter encoding fashions beneath 100B and the outcomes communicate for themselves:

  • Python: 86.6% on HumanEval (as a result of who does not love a superb snake reference?)
  • SQL: 66.5% in Spider (no web sites right here, simply clear queries)
  • Common in a number of languages: 71.4% (polyglot talent at its finest)
Language Human analysis rating
Piton 86.6%
C++ 78.9%
Java 72.8%
javascript 82.6%
Tried 43.0% (Okay, possibly not the whole lot)

In the case of FIM duties, Codestral 25.01 is in a league of its personal, with a mean rating of 85.89% in Python, Java, and JavaScript. Even OpenAI’s GPT-3.5 Turbo falls behind.

Efficiency by language: a multilingual trainer

Codestral 25.01 is not only a one-trick pony. It’s a multilingual powerhouse that excels in a variety of programming languages. This is a fast snapshot of your HumanEval scores:

Mannequin Human Analysis Python C++ Human Analysis Java Human Analysis Javascript Human Analysis Human analysis stroke Human analysis typescript C# Human Analysis Human Analysis (Common)
Codestral-2501 86.6% 78.9% 72.8% 82.6% 43.0% 82.4% 53.2% 71.4%
Codestral-2405 22B 81.1% 68.9% 78.5% 71.4% 40.5% 74.8% 43.7% 65.6%
Codellama 70B Instruction 67.1% 56.5% 60.8% 62.7% 32.3% 61.0% 46.8% 55.3%
DeepSeek Coder 33B Directions 77.4% 65.8% 73.4% 73.3% 39.2% 77.4% 49.4% 65.1%
DeepSeek V2 lite encoder 83.5% 68.3% 65.2% 80.8% 34.2% 82.4% 46.8% 65.9%

FIM: The key sauce

Fill-in-the-middle (FIM) is the place Codestral 25.01 actually shines. With a 95.3% go@1 fee, it is like having a coding accomplice who at all times is aware of what you are considering. Whether or not you are fixing bugs, writing exams, or simply making an attempt to complete that annoying characteristic, Codestral 25.01 delivers exact solutions at lightning pace.

Supply: Mistral Codestral 25.01

Additionally learn: Satya Nadella simply left the GitHub Copilot workspace: no extra ready lists

Easy methods to get Codestral 25.01?

As of now, Codestral 25.01 is rolling out to builders worldwide by way of IDE and plugin companions. Whether or not you are a solo coder or a part of an enterprise staff, this mannequin is able to supercharge your workflow. For firms with particular mannequin and knowledge residency necessities, Codestral 25.01 could be deployed on-premises or inside your VPC.

Click on right here to discover Codestral 25.01.

The way forward for coding is right here

Codestral 25.01 is not only a device; It’s a turning level. It has already debuted at #1 on the LMsys Co-Driver Enviornment leaderboard and is being praised by builders around the globe. Whether or not you are a seasoned professional or a beginner who’s nonetheless determining what “recursion” means, Codestral 25.01 is right here to make your coding life simpler, sooner, and possibly even a little bit extra enjoyable.

So what are you ready for? Attempt Codestral 25.01 and expertise the way forward for coding as we speak. And who is aware of? Perhaps it would repair your subsequent syntax error!

Keep tuned for Vidhya Information Evaluation For extra wonderful content material!

Hello, I am Abhishek, a devoted and passionate Licensed Profession Counselor with a mission to assist folks unlock their full potential and obtain their profession goals. With 3 years of expertise in profession counseling, I focus on serving to shoppers at numerous levels of their profession path, whether or not they’re college students exploring their first job, professionals on the lookout for a profession change, or people trying to advance of their present subject.
Twitter-@Abhishekbais01

Related Articles

Latest Articles